Sui.

Beitrag

Teile dein Wissen.

24p30p.
Jul 14, 2025
Experten Q&A

Gibt es TypeScript-Bindungen für Move?

Gibt es eine Möglichkeit, TypeScript-Typen oder -Schnittstellen aus meinen Move-Modulen automatisch zu generieren, um die Frontend-Integration zu vereinfachen?

  • Sui
0
1
Teilen
Kommentare
.

Antworten

1
Opiiii.
Jul 14 2025, 13:21

Ja, Sie können TypeScript-Bindungen für Ihre Move-Module mit den Entwicklertools von Sui generieren. Auf diese Weise können Sie die Interaktion Ihres Frontends mit Ihren Smart Contracts vereinfachen, indem Sie in TypeScript vordefinierte Typen, Funktionssignaturen und Objektschemas verwenden. Dazu verwenden Sie den sui move generate-typescriptBefehl, der Ihre kompilierten Move-Module (aus .mvDateien) in verwendbare TypeScript-Klassen und -Schnittstellen konvertiert. Dies hilft, manuelle Codierungsfehler zu reduzieren und bietet Ihnen eine automatische Vervollständigung, wenn Sie Eingabefunktionen aufrufen oder auf Objektfelder in Tools wie VS Code zugreifen.

Nachdem Sie Ihr Move-Paket mit kompiliert habensui move build, führen Sie den Generator wie folgt aus:

sui move generate-typescript --path <your_move_package> --output <ts_output_folder>

Dadurch werden strukturierte Typen ausgegeben, die auf den Modullayouts basieren. Sie können diese Typen dann in Ihr React- oder Node-Frontend importieren, um eine reibungslosere Integration mit der Sui-Blockchain zu gewährleisten.

🔗 Lesen Sie mehr über das Generieren von TypeScript-Bindungen für Move

0
Beste Antwort
Kommentare
.

Weißt du die Antwort?

Bitte melde dich an und teile sie.

Sui is a Layer 1 protocol blockchain designed as the first internet-scale programmable blockchain platform.

420Beiträge611Antworten
Sui.X.Peera.

Verdiene deinen Anteil an 1000 Sui

Sammle Reputationspunkte und erhalte Belohnungen für deine Hilfe beim Wachstum der Sui-Community.

BelohnungskampagneJuli